ABSTRACT:
A process for the selective hydrolysis of triglyderides to 2-acyl glycerides is disclosed. This process uses a primary lower alkyl alcohol selected from the group consisting of methanol, the primary butanols and the primary pentanols and 2-butanol, an aqueous buffer system and a 1,3-lipase. The 2-acylmonglycerides can be used to make stereospecific 1,2-diacyl glycerides or 2,3-diacyl glycerides through esterification with acid anhydrides and 1,3-lipase catalysis. Stereospecific 1,2,3-triglycerides can be made from these materials by standard esterification reactions under conditions which control rearrangement.
